Runbook: account recovery for Larkspool API maintainers. If a reviewer is locked out while auditing pagination changes (cursor tokens, page-size caps on the public REST endpoints), follow the standard recovery flow: verify identity with the on-call lead, then reset via the maintainer console. The console prompt accepts the recovery passphrase shown below.

recovery phrase for fajeg-kawep: druix-gorius-briax-ulaeth-fraox-lammir-pelox-jormir-pelwyn-julir

Subject: Korvatek warranty overrun — board brief

Team,

Warranty costs on the Pellinor heat-pump line are 42% over plan. Root cause: compressor seal failures, single batch from the Ostrava-line retrofit. Recall scope contained; reserve adjustment filed. Customer churn minimal so far. Full remediation plan circulates Friday. Board needs the strategic context, which follows immediately below.

management briefing: Headcount on the Belix team goes from 60 to 93 by the end of November. Gross margin on Belix came in at 23 percent against a plan of 47 percent.

**Ticket: Snapshot tests failing on support sandbox — env misconfig**

The PixelProof snapshot suite for our UI components is failing on the support sandbox because the environment was cloned from staging without the rendering service credentials. As a result, every snapshot comparison falls back to a blank baseline and reports false diffs, which is why customers' screenshots look "broken" in your repro attempts. Please do not reopen duplicate reports. The fix is to add this line to the sandbox env file:

vault entry, yagep-yagef: COURIER_KEY13=8965fb29ff62d